Bordeaux's Hidden Craftsmanship An Extended Journey Into the City’s Artisan Heritage
Bordeaux’s centuries-old artisan traditions take center stage in an immersive cultural tour that moves beyond the city’s main attractions. The experience invites visitors to discover the talented craftsmen behind the city’s renowned jewelry, leatherwork, and stringed instrument traditions, revealing how creativity and heritage have shaped Bordeaux’s identity over generations.
A highlight of the journey is a visit to a traditional blacksmith’s workshop, where historic forging techniques continue to be practiced. Using methods inspired by the 17th century, artisans demonstrate the skill and precision behind this rare craft, offering visitors a unique opportunity to witness a form of craftsmanship that has largely disappeared from modern life.
The tour explores how Bordeaux’s artisans successfully balance tradition with contemporary creativity. Guests learn about the materials, techniques, and dedication involved in preserving skills passed down through generations, while discovering how these crafts continue to contribute to the city’s dynamic cultural landscape.
By connecting handmade artistry with Bordeaux’s broader heritage, the experience offers a deeper appreciation of the city’s character. Through encounters with passionate artisans and their remarkable work, visitors gain insight into how craftsmanship continues to shape Bordeaux’s visual beauty, cultural traditions, and enduring sense of identity.
